Transaction d8571380b016b7ca01497c22f7883ebce0f56d525b2954c3818ed6bf588a120f
1 Input
2 Outputs
- d8571380b016b7ca01497c22f7883ebce0f56d525b2954c3818ed6bf588a120f:0
- d8571380b016b7ca01497c22f7883ebce0f56d525b2954c3818ed6bf588a120f:1
value 57438
address 31sFhgEagwyY4K19hAs94yYUxwiNKu1k17
value 15483252
address 1LEhan15fSzXQYwUntFU1zvVdZBcdFQtFz